While supporting an existing organization is already commendable, some people aspire to go a step farther and grasp how to set up a philanthropic foundation of their very own. Once you established a cause and stated your mission, one of the subsequent steps to setting up a philanthropic foundation is to navigate the official processes. Forming an official philanthropic foundation takes several crucial phases, including selecting a legal entity, registering the foundation in line with policies of the region where it is based, and formulating governing documents, as people akin to Mohammed Abdul Latif Jameel would attest. While this can be a lengthy process, it is vital for you to undertake all the necessary due diligence to assure that its approval unfolds with ease.

If you are interested in setting up your own philanthropic organisation, it is important to note that this is typically a full-time commitment. Setting up the structural frameworks and groundwork of the foundation is merely the starting of the process. As an example, those who have succeeded in philanthropy need have a plan of action for how the organization is going to be managed on a day-to-day basis, as people like Shiv Nadar would certainly agree. A major component of overseeing a philanthropic organization is attracting trustees, volunteers, and donors that support your philanthropic goals. To achieve this, one of the best tips for being a philanthropist is to launch an offical website, connect with influential individuals and host public events. Not only will this boost the reach of your organization, but it will also extend necessary awareness for your mission. This could result in a lot more contributions, volunteers and trustees, which will enable your organization to have a more significant effect.

Philanthropy is the endeavor of contributing time, money and useful assets to key causes and social challenges, ranging from medical care to schooling. If this is something that you wish to pursue, it is important to firstly understand how to be a good philanthropist. The sign of a good philanthropist is their dedication. The best way to feel dedicated to philanthropy is to choose a cause which truly drives you on a deep level. As a starting step, do some research and identify a meaningful cause or social problem that resonates with you and pulls at your heartstrings. You could opt for challenges which have directly impacted you or simply a topic which links with your area of get more info professional expertise. After you determined exactly what your focus is, you can survey the landscape and get a sense of what current organizations exist and whether there are any gaps that your own foundation may fill. In the end, finding a cause that you resonate with is the initial step to evolving into a philanthropist, as figures like Aliko Dangote would testify.
